If you are going to Hakone, you should stay, and stay at the Fujiya Hotel for at least two nights. This place is magical, and the staff are unbelievably attentive and kind. The onsen is the definition of relaxing and has amazing views. The massage and facial were amazing. The western breakfast was so good, and the dinner at the restaurants in the hotel is worth the price for the experience. Don’t miss your opportunity to stay here if you pass through Hakone!

This is a fantastic hotel with so much history. The staff were so lovely and accommodating and the facilities with the onsen, the garden, the bar, the lounge- everything is so lovely. They even upgraded our room view which was very nice. The only odd thing was a particular waitress that were serving us in the Japanese restaurant and also in the breakfast hall the next day. She was insistent on us buying a sake pairing when we didn’t want to. For the breakfast she also insisted we buy the breakfast package even though we had already ordered something else. I also found it odd that she gave us the bill before we had finished eating and she seemed to forget about our breakfast for 40 minutes. Other than that, it was absolutely amazing. The rest of the staff were incredibly accommodating and professional.
